A total of 16 National Assembly Members from the Jubilee Party on Thursday, June 18 were dismissed from their respective Parliamentary Committees.

This comes a day after four MPs allied to Deputy President William Ruto were de-whipped from various committees in the National Assembly.

The legislators included Gatundu South MP Moses Kuria, Laikipia Woman Representative Catherine Waruguru, Aldai MP Cornelly Serem, and Bomet Woman Representative Joyce Chepkoech Korir.

National Assembly Speaker Justin Muturi in a letter seen by Kenyans.co.ke, revealed the full list of MPs dismissed from the Parliamentary Committees.

"Hon. Members, in this regard, I wish to report to the House that my office is in receipt of a letter dated 16th June 2020 from the Majority Party Whip, notifying that the Jubilee Party has discharged sixteen of its Members from certain Select Committees," read the letter in part.

The 12 other MPs that were included in the dismissal list included Mandera South MP Haji Adan who was ousted from the Departmental Committee on Agriculture & Livestock, where he has been serving as the Chairperson.

Chairperson of the Budget and Appropriations Committee Kimani Ichung'wah was also part of the dismissed MPs from the Parliamentary Committees.

Uasin Gishu Woman Representative Gladys Shollei was confirmed to have been discharged from the Select Committee on Delegated Legislation, where she has been serving as the Chairperson.

Baringo North MP William Cheptumo who was the Chairperson of the Departmental Committee on Justice & Legal Affairs was removed from the position.

Chairperson on the Departmental Committee on Sports, Culture and Tourism Victor Munyaka who is the Machakos Town MP was dismissed from the position.

Sirisia MP John Waluke was discharged from the Departmental Committee on Administration and National Security, where he has been serving as the Vice-Chairperson.

Vice-Chairperson of the Constitutional Implementation Oversight Committee Fred Chesebe Kapondi representing Mt Elgon was discharged from the position.

Endebess MP Robert Pukose was ousted from the Departmental Committee on Energy, where he has been serving as the Vice-Chairperson.

Vice-Chairperson of the Departmental Committee on Justice and Legal Affairs Alice Wahome was dismissed from the post while her counterpart Khatib Abdalla Mwashetani was discharged from the Departmental Committee on Lands, where he has been serving as the Vice-Chairperson.

James Lomenen Ekomwa was relieved as the Vice-Chairperson of the Select Committee on National Cohesion and Equal Opportunities.
